To turn off an Android, you’ll need to press and hold the power button, then tap Power Off in the window. To turn off an iPhone, you will need to hold down the top volume button and the lock button at the same time. Slide the switch to power off your phone. Some phones may offer the option to Restart, which you should select if you can.

To delete apps on iPhone, press and hold the app icon on your home page until options pop up. Select Remove App then Delete App. On Android, long-press the Snapchat icon until options pop up. Tap i or App Info then Uninstall.

To activate Wi-Fi on Android, go to Settings, then Wi-Fi. Make sure the Wi-Fi switch is toggled on. To join a Wi-Fi network on iPhone, go to Settings, then Wi-Fi. Make sure the Wi-Fi switch is toggled on.
